# Privacy-First Patient Intake Form Template

Most patient intake forms ask for everything at once. This one asks for only what a first appointment actually requires — contact details, the reason for the visit, and a plain privacy notice the patient acknowledges before submitting. Fields like date of birth and emergency contact ship optional, so you decide what your practice actually needs to collect.

## About this template

A privacy-first patient intake form asks only for what a first appointment genuinely requires, instead of defaulting to every field a general intake form has room for. Most templates collect insurance details, a full medical-conditions checklist and several required identifiers before a patient has even been seen — useful for a general practice's front desk, but more than a first visit always needs. This template starts from the other direction: what does the person on the other end actually have to know before the appointment, and what can wait.

The fields reflect that. Reason for appointment and a privacy notice acknowledgement are the only fields required beyond basic contact information. Date of birth ships optional, with a field description for practices that use it as a second identifier and want to switch it back to required. Emergency contact is a single optional field rather than three separate required ones, and current medication, allergies, and accessibility or communication needs are all optional — asked for, not demanded. A Preferred Contact Method field lets the patient say how they'd like to be reached instead of forcing both an email address and a phone number onto every submission.

formformform hosts every form in the EU and handles submissions under GDPR by default. For practices that want to go further, end-to-end encryption is available as a switch you turn on for your own copy of this form — once enabled, each answer is sealed in the patient's browser to your public key before it's ever stored, and only you can decrypt it. That protection is opt-in, not automatic, and using this template does not by itself make a practice compliant with HIPAA or any other regulation — providers are responsible for validating their own legal and regulatory requirements.

## Best practices for your privacy-first patient intake form

Ask fewer required questions

reason for appointment and the privacy acknowledgement are required by default. Every other field is optional so patients aren't blocked from submitting over information they don't have handy or don't want to share yet.

Make date of birth required only if you use it

many practices only need it as a second identifier at check-in. If yours does, switch the field to required; if it doesn't, leave it optional.

Explain the privacy notice, don't just link it

edit the acknowledgement checkbox text to name what you actually do with the information, rather than a generic "I agree" statement.

Turn on end-to-end encryption for sensitive answers

allergies, medication, and accessibility needs are worth sealing. Enable it in your account settings so answers are encrypted in the patient's browser before they're ever stored.

Set emergency contact to required only where policy demands it

it ships as a single optional field; split it into separate name, relationship, and phone fields if your practice genuinely needs all three tracked apart.

Add conditional logic in the editor for anything that only applies to some patients

for example, showing a guardian-name field only when a birth date indicates a minor, rather than asking every patient.

State what happens after submission

a short note near the privacy checkbox about who reviews the form and when helps patients trust a shorter intake as much as a longer one.

Validate your own compliance obligations separately

this template does not make a practice HIPAA compliant or represent any certification; check your requirements with your own compliance counsel.

## Frequently asked questions

Is this patient intake form template free?

Yes. You can use, customize, and collect unlimited submissions on this template at no cost, with no per-submission fees.

Is this form HIPAA compliant?

No template makes a practice HIPAA compliant by itself. formformform provides GDPR-aligned EU hosting and an optional end-to-end encryption switch you can turn on for your own copy, but HIPAA compliance depends on your full data-handling workflow — check your requirements with your own compliance counsel.

Why is date of birth optional on this template?

Most patient intake templates require it, but not every first visit needs it. It ships optional so you can decide for your own practice — switch it to required if you use it as a second identifier at check-in.

How is patient data protected?

Every form is hosted in the EU with TLS in transit and AES-256 encryption at rest. You can also turn on end-to-end encryption for your own copy of this form, which seals each answer in the patient's browser to your public key before it's stored.

Can I make emergency contact required?

Yes. It ships as a single optional field — edit it in the form builder and set it to required if your practice policy requires an emergency contact on file for every patient.

Can I add fields specific to my specialty?

Yes. Add any field type — dropdowns, checkboxes, additional text fields, or date pickers — to cover what your specialty needs beyond a general first-visit intake.

Can patients upload a copy of their insurance card or ID?

This template doesn't ship with an upload field, so it asks for insurance and identification details as text instead. If you want patients to attach a file, add an Upload field to your copy in the form editor — formformform supports file uploads on any form, just not by default on this template.

Do I have to require both email and phone number?

No. Only email is required by default, with a Preferred Contact Method field so the patient tells you how they'd rather be reached. Switch phone to required yourself if your practice always needs both.
